diff --git a/README.md b/README.md new file mode 100644 index 0000000..e25f40e --- /dev/null +++ b/README.md @@ -0,0 +1,18 @@ +Security Component +================== + +This component provides an infrastructure for sophisticated authorization systems, +which makes it possible to easily separate the actual authorization logic from so +called user providers that hold the users credentials. It is inspired by the +Java Spring framework. + +Resources +--------- + +Unit tests: + +https://github.com/symfony/symfony/tree/master/tests/Symfony/Tests/Component/Security + +Documentation: + +http://symfony.com/doc/2.0/book/security.html |
